This book provides an overview of the methodology of historical research, a vital part of the discipline that is often learned through experience rather than study. The author argues that an understanding of methodology is essential for historians, who must exercise caution and apply rational principles when working with sources. The book covers the identification, location, and assessment of historical documents, recognizing that these sources are the building blocks of history and their absence poses major obstacles. It also discusses the importance of thorough research and the tools that make it possible, examining the role of archives, libraries, and museums in preserving and cataloging documents. As the field of historical research continues to advance, so too do the methods used by its practitioners, and this book provides an invaluable guide to the latest advancements and insights in the discipline.
